Induction of hepatic CYP2B1/2 by a teratogenic compound cis-1-[-4-(P- menthane-8-yloxy)phenyl]piperadine (YM9429) in rats

Abstract

A teratogenic compound cis-1-[-4-(p-menthane-8- yloxy)phenyl]piperadine(YM9429) selectively induces skeletal malformations characterized by cleft palate in rat fetuses. In the present study, we investigated the effect of YM9429 on hepatic cytochrome P-450s and their activities in rats. Oral administrations of YM9429 at a dose of 250, 500 or 750 mg/kg daily for 3 days induced cytochrome P-450 contents in a dose- dependent manner. Concomitant induction of enzyme activities of benzphetamine N-demethylase, erythromycin N-demethylase and, to a lesser extent, aminopyrine N-demethylase was observed. Immunoblot analysis revealed that YM9429 up-regulated hepatic levels of CYP2B1/2 and CYP3A1/2 proteins. A single dose of YM9429 at 250 mg/kg induced CYP2B1/2 protein levels significantly. These results suggest that YM9429 is a strong inducer of cytochrome P-450 with characteristics resembling those of phenobarbital.
